Investigation of adsorption phenomena on certain ignited iodates by the tracer technique
Description
Deposition of carrier free 32P on ignited Pb(IO3)2, Ba(IO3)2 and Sr(IO3)2 is described as a function of pH and the ionic composition comprising of lattice and non-lattice ions. The carrying is explained in relation to these factors and surface adsorption by the mechanism of counter ion exchange. The deposition on Ba(IO3)2 and Sr(IO3)2 is favoured in presence of lead ions whereas the same is lowered on Pb(IO3)2 in presence of non-lattice cations (eg. Ba2+ and Sr2+ ions) having the same electric charge and comparable ionic dimensions. The findings are discussed in the light of possible anchoring of these non-lattice cations by the lattice anion on the Pb(IO3)2 surface. This postulated masking results in reduction of the active sites responsible for carrying on Pb(IO3)2. (author)
